Fig and Goat Cheese Crostini
Ingredients
- 2 fresh ripe figs
- 6 ounces soft mild goat cheese
- 1 tablespoon olive oil
- 12 1/2-inch-thick baguette slices
- 1/8 teaspoon black pepper
- ½ teaspoon fresh thyme
- ½ Turkish or 1/4 California bay leaf

- ¾ cup Port
- fresh thyme leaves
- 1 ½ tablespoons unsalted butter
- ¼ pound dried Black Mission figs
- ¼ teaspoon salt
- 2 3-inch fresh thyme sprigs
- 3 tablespoons shallot
Cook shallot, thyme sprigs, and bay leaf in butter in a 1- to 1 1/2-quart heavy saucepan over moderately low heat, stirring, until shallot is softened, about 2 minutes.
